The Waiting Game: A Thrilling Adventure

It's like waiting for a Christmas present, but with less tinsel and more eye-rolling. The official DMV line is that your license should arrive in 3-4 weeks. What to Do if Your License is MIA

If you've hit the 60-day mark and your license is still AWOL, it's time to call the DMV. Brace yourself for some elevator music and hold onto your sanity. Be prepared to provide your name, birthdate, and social security number (or at least a really good guess).
